If you are a single driver, then what Dave said is true; you'll have a hard time generating the heat necessary to make the tires truly effective.
I can think of a few select times when using R6's might work: If you are campaigning a dual-driver car on a day where the ambient and ground temperatures are high, the R6's may be more effective. Basically it comes down to heat management, as once the tires get overheated, they certainly will make driving more difficult.
